Calculate Log Base 67108861 of 264

To solve the equation log 67108861 (264)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 264, a = 67108861:
    log 67108861 (264) = log(264) / log(67108861)
  3. Evaluate the term:
    log(264) / log(67108861)
    = 1.39794000867204 / 1.92427928606188
    = 0.30939977458895
